WebA parallelogram has 2 pairs of parallel sides. A rhombus has 4 sides of equal length. Rhombuses are a sub-category of parallelograms, since all rhombuses have 2 pairs of parallel sides, so all rhombuses are parallelograms, but not all parallelograms are rhombuses. WebFeb 17, 2024 · The diagonals of a parallelogram bisect each other. The diagonals of a rhombus intersect at right angles. A diagonal of a rectangle divides it into two congruent right triangles. The diagonals of a rectangle are the same length. A quadrilateral whose diagonals bisect each other, intersect at right angles, and are congruent must be a square.
